Description Title: Driver – Hospitality Department: Hospitality Location: Juneau Exemption Status: Non-Exempt Pay Grade(s): 5 Purpose: The Hospitality Driver / Shuttle Driver is responsible for safely transporting guests, staff, food, and supplies in support of hotel and hospitality operations. This role provides courteous and reliable shuttle service for hotel guests while also supporting catering and event logistics. The Driver serves as a front-line representative of the organization, ensuring a safe, professional, and welcoming experience for all passengers and clients. Essential Functions. An individual in this role must be able to perform the following functions with or without reasonable accommodation: · Safely operate company vehicles to transport hotel guests, staff, food, and supplies · Provide scheduled and on-demand shuttle service for hotel guests (e.g., airport, ferry terminal, local destinations) · Assist guests with loading and unloading luggage in a courteous and professional manner · Maintain a high level of customer service; serve as a welcoming first/last point of contact for guests · Load, secure, transport, and unload catering food, equipment, and supplies safely and in compliance with food safety standards · Coordinate delivery and shuttle schedules with hotel front desk, kitchen, and event staff · Conduct pre- and post-trip inspections and report any vehicle issues promptly · Maintain cleanliness and readiness of vehicles at all times · Keep accurate logs of trips, mileage, fuel usage, and passenger counts as required · Follow all traffic laws, safety regulations, and organizational policies · Assist with event setup and breakdown as needed · Support hospitality operations during downtime (stocking, dishwashing, light prep, etc.) · Respond appropriately to emergencies or unexpected situations during transport · Uphold organizational values and represent the organization in a professional and culturally respectful manner Requirements Knowledge, Skills & Abilities (KSAs) · Knowledge of safe driving practices and passenger transport safety · Strong customer service and interpersonal skills · Ability to communicate clearly and professionally with guests and staff · Knowledge of local roads, airport/ferry logistics, and weather conditions preferred · Ability to manage time, routes, and schedules efficiently · Ability to remain calm and responsive in high-pressure or unexpected situations · Basic knowledge of food handling and safe transport procedures (or ability to learn) · Ability to work independently with minimal supervision · Strong attention to safety, detail, and cleanliness Minimum Qualifications (education, experience, skills): · High school diploma or GED · Must be 21 years of age with a Valid driver’s license and clean driving record (must meet insurability requirements) · One (1) – Two (2) years of relevant experience Preferred Qualifications (education, experience, skills): · Prior experience as a driver in a workplace setting.
